如何强制将分支合并为master?

时间:2018-10-15 10:38:35

标签: git github git-merge git-merge-conflict

我有两个分支:

  • 大师
  • 1.1.0

我发起了合并请求,以将1.1.0与master合并。但是,存在复杂的冲突,它说使用命令行来解决冲突。有1500多个冲突。我确定我要使用1.1.0中的文件覆盖master中的文件。我发现了一种叫做“我们的”和“他们的”的东西。我理解这个概念,我必须在命令行中使用那些关键字之一来选择应该保留其更改的分支。

我希望1.1.0覆盖master中的冲突文件。那么有人可以让我知道我应该做什么命令吗?

谢谢。

1 个答案:

答案 0 :(得分:0)

您应该可以使用以下命令。

$ git push --force <remote> 1.1.0:Master

遵循以下格式

$ git push <remote> <local branch name>:<remote branch to push into>

其中<remote>是您的仓库的远程仓库,通常是origin

来源:

How do I push a local Git branch to master branch in the remote?

What's the best way to force a merge in git?